#ifndef __ROUTER_PREVIEW_ITEM_H
#define __ROUTER_PREVIEW_ITEM_H
#include <cstdio>
#include <view/view.h>
#include <view/view_item.h>
#include <view/view_group.h>
#include <math/vector2d.h>
#include <math/box2.h>
#include <geometry/shape_line_chain.h>
#include <geometry/shape_circle.h>
#include <gal/color4d.h>
#include <gal/graphics_abstraction_layer.h>
#include <layers_id_colors_and_visibility.h>
class PNS_ITEM;
class PNS_ROUTER;
class ROUTER_PREVIEW_ITEM : public EDA_ITEM
{
public:
enum ItemType {
PR_VIA,
PR_LINE,
PR_STUCK_MARKER
};
enum ItemFlags {
PR_SUGGESTION = 1
};
ROUTER_PREVIEW_ITEM( const PNS_ITEM *aItem = NULL, KiGfx::VIEW_GROUP *aParent = NULL );
~ROUTER_PREVIEW_ITEM();
void Update ( const PNS_ITEM *aItem);
void StuckMarker( VECTOR2I& aPosition );
void DebugLine ( const SHAPE_LINE_CHAIN& aLine, int aWidth = 0, int aStyle = 0 );
void DebugBox ( const BOX2I& aBox, int aStyle = 0);
void Show(int a, std::ostream& b) const {};
const BOX2I ViewBBox() const;
virtual void ViewDraw( int aLayer, KiGfx::GAL* aGal ) const;
virtual void ViewGetLayers( int aLayers[], int& aCount ) const
{
aLayers[0] = GP_OVERLAY;
aCount = 1;
}
void MarkAsHead( );
private:
const KiGfx::COLOR4D assignColor ( int style ) const;
const KiGfx::COLOR4D getLayerColor (int layer ) const;
KiGfx::VIEW_GROUP *m_parent;
PNS_ROUTER *m_router;
SHAPE_LINE_CHAIN m_line;
ItemType m_type;
int m_style;
int m_width;
int m_layer;
KiGfx::COLOR4D m_color;
VECTOR2I m_stuckPosition;
VECTOR2I m_viaCenter;
};
#endif
